Reduction of morbidity in asthmatic children given a spacer device

Providing a spacer device significantly improved asthma symptom resolution and reduced school absenteeism in children treated in an urban emergency department. This simple intervention enhances the well-being of pediatric asthma patients.

Area of Science:

  • Pediatric Emergency Medicine
  • Respiratory Medicine
  • Public Health

Background:

  • Asthma is a common chronic respiratory disease in children.
  • Effective management of asthma exacerbations in emergency departments (EDs) is crucial for improving patient outcomes.
  • Noncontinuous care settings, like EDs, present unique challenges for consistent asthma management.

Purpose of the Study:

  • To assess if providing a spacer device with a brief demonstration improves asthma symptom resolution in children.
  • To evaluate the impact of spacer device use on school attendance.
  • To determine if spacer device use reduces unscheduled medical visits for asthma in pediatric ED patients.

Main Methods:

  • A randomized controlled trial was conducted in a pediatric emergency department.
  • Eighty-four children presenting with asthma were randomized into two groups: spacer device group and control group.
  • Follow-up assessments were conducted via telephone at 1 week, and 2, 4, and 6 months post-enrollment.

Main Results:

  • The spacer group experienced significantly earlier resolution of wheezing (0 vs. 2 days) and reduced cough days (1 vs. 3 days) at 2 and 4 months.
  • Children using spacer devices missed significantly fewer school days (0 vs. 2 days) at 2 and 4 months.
  • No significant differences were observed at 1-week and 6-month follow-ups.

Conclusions:

  • The use of a spacer device is an effective and efficient intervention for pediatric asthma patients in urban ED settings.
  • Spacer devices improve symptom resolution (cough and wheeze) and reduce school absenteeism.
  • This intervention can enhance the overall functioning of children with asthma.
